Is Chlorine in Drinking Water Harmful?

Adding chlorine to water is essential to remove the micro organism residing in it. There is no way around it frankly. Any water treatment plant would add chlorine to the water to disinfect it.

The quantity of chlorine present in tap water is usually very less. Some amount of chlorine is allowed to remain in the water sent to the house taps to ensure it stays free of microbes during the transportation.

There is no cause for worry as this is standardized by WHO. Treated water is allowed to contain a certain amount of chlorine and that's harmless to the human body. Chlorine from drinking water is filtered by the kidneys and disposed via urine.
